Recently I had to start my apache server. My site is hosted with godaddy and all of my traffic is handled by the tomcat server. This time my apache server went down.
I have started the apache server from the user interface that godaddy provides but I had disabled the panel due to the amount of memory that it was using.
Therefore, I logged into my server using the SSH putty.exe. Once I logged into it change the user to super user and entered the following command.
apachetl stop
apachetl start
The first command is for stopping the server and the second command is for starting the server.
